Simplify contact and organizer ID representations
authorKonstantin Ritt <ritt.ks@gmail.com>
Tue, 13 May 2014 18:47:16 +0000 (21:47 +0300)
committerMatthew Vogt <matthew.vogt@qinetic.com.au>
Fri, 1 Aug 2014 00:59:05 +0000 (02:59 +0200)
commit39f686ed2492dd168eb551f96a22b08b2eedeb45
treec8e97260485272a927348de2a20b39882a4a348f
parent3b77fe17a82590627d306d5e58ecd5d83fee7893
Simplify contact and organizer ID representations

Simplify contact and organizer IDs to simply contain a manager URI
that identifies the owner of the identified object, and an engine-
specific string that identifies the object to that manager.

Change-Id: Ic14c419df264e91c61e0f3d474d846289e1aaa82
Reviewed-by: Christopher Adams <chris.adams@jollamobile.com>
Reviewed-by: Konstantin Ritt <ritt.ks@gmail.com>
54 files changed:
src/contacts/contacts.pro
src/contacts/qcontactengineid.cpp [deleted file]
src/contacts/qcontactengineid.h [deleted file]
src/contacts/qcontactid.cpp
src/contacts/qcontactid.h
src/contacts/qcontactmanager_p.cpp
src/contacts/qcontactmanager_p.h
src/contacts/qcontactmanagerengine.cpp
src/contacts/qcontactmanagerengine.h
src/contacts/qcontactmanagerenginefactory.cpp
src/contacts/qcontactmanagerenginefactory.h
src/organizer/doc/src/organizerengines.qdoc
src/organizer/organizer.pro
src/organizer/qorganizer.h
src/organizer/qorganizercollectionengineid.cpp [deleted file]
src/organizer/qorganizercollectionengineid.h [deleted file]
src/organizer/qorganizercollectionid.cpp
src/organizer/qorganizercollectionid.h
src/organizer/qorganizeritemengineid.cpp [deleted file]
src/organizer/qorganizeritemengineid.h [deleted file]
src/organizer/qorganizeritemid.cpp
src/organizer/qorganizeritemid.h
src/organizer/qorganizermanager_p.cpp
src/organizer/qorganizermanager_p.h
src/organizer/qorganizermanagerengine.cpp
src/organizer/qorganizermanagerengine.h
src/organizer/qorganizermanagerenginefactory.cpp
src/organizer/qorganizermanagerenginefactory.h
src/plugins/contacts/memory/qcontactmemorybackend.cpp
src/plugins/contacts/memory/qcontactmemorybackend_p.h
src/plugins/organizer/memory/qorganizeritemmemorybackend.cpp
src/plugins/organizer/memory/qorganizeritemmemorybackend_p.h
src/plugins/organizer/skeleton/qorganizerskeleton.cpp
src/plugins/organizer/skeleton/qorganizerskeleton_p.h
tests/auto/contacts/qcontact/qcontact.pro
tests/auto/contacts/qcontact/tst_qcontact.cpp
tests/auto/contacts/qcontactasync/maliciousplugin/maliciousplugin.cpp
tests/auto/contacts/qcontactasync/maliciousplugin/maliciousplugin_p.h
tests/auto/contacts/qcontactasync/unittest/tst_qcontactasync.cpp
tests/auto/contacts/qcontactfilter/tst_qcontactfilter.cpp
tests/auto/contacts/qcontactidmock.h [deleted file]
tests/auto/contacts/qcontactmanager/qcontactmanager.pro
tests/auto/contacts/qcontactmanager/tst_qcontactmanager.cpp
tests/auto/contacts/qcontactmanagerplugins/dummyplugin/dummyplugin.cpp
tests/auto/contacts/qcontactmanagerplugins/dummyplugin/dummyplugin.h
tests/auto/contacts/qcontactmanagerplugins/unittest/tst_qcontactmanagerplugins.cpp
tests/auto/contacts/qcontactrelationship/qcontactrelationship.pro
tests/auto/contacts/qcontactrelationship/tst_qcontactrelationship.cpp
tests/auto/organizer/qorganizercollection/tst_qorganizercollection.cpp
tests/auto/organizer/qorganizeritem/tst_qorganizeritem.cpp
tests/auto/organizer/qorganizeritemasync/maliciousplugin/maliciousplugin.cpp
tests/auto/organizer/qorganizeritemasync/maliciousplugin/maliciousplugin_p.h
tests/auto/organizer/qorganizeritemfilter/tst_qorganizeritemfilter.cpp
tests/auto/organizer/qorganizermanager/tst_qorganizermanager.cpp